DUKE ENERGY PROGRESS
The following table shows the fair value of derivatives and the line items in
the Consolidated Balance Sheets where they are reported. Although derivatives
subject to master netting arrangements are netted on the Consolidated Balance
Sheets, the fair values presented below are shown gross and cash collateral on
the derivatives has not been netted against the fair values shown.
December 31,
2013 2012
(in millions) Asset Liability Asset Liability
Derivatives Designated as Hedging Instruments
Commodity contracts
Current liabilities: other $ $ 1 $ $ 1
Deferred credits and other liabilities: other 1
Total Derivatives Designated as Hedging Instruments $ $ 1 $ $ 2
Derivatives Not Designated as Hedging Instruments
Commodity contracts(a)
Current assets: other $ $ — $ 1 $
Investments and other assets: other 2 1 1
Current liabilities: other 2 40 85
Deferred credits and other liabilities: other 2 29 68
Interest rate contracts
Current liabilities: other 11
Total Derivatives Not Designated as Hedging Instruments $ 6 $ 70 $ 2 $ 164
Total Derivatives $ 6 $ 71 $ 2 $ 166
(a) Substantially all of these contracts are recorded as regulatory assets or liabilities.
The tables below show the balance sheet location of derivative contracts
subject to enforceable master netting agreements and include collateral posted
to offset the net position. This disclosure is intended to enable users to evaluate
the effect of netting arrangements on financial position. The amounts shown
were calculated by counterparty. Accounts receivable or accounts payable may
also be available to offset exposures in the event of bankruptcy. These amounts
are not included in the tables below.
